#de499c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#de499c is composed of 87.1% red, 28.6%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 67.1% magenta, 29.7%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 326.6 degrees, a saturation of 69.3% and a lightness of 57.8%. #de499c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ff92ff with #bd0039.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

#de499c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#de499c has RGB values of R:222, G:73, B:156 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.67, Y:0.3,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14567836.

Shades and Tints of #de499c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#fceff6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#de499c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#949394 is the less saturated color, while #f7309f is the most saturated one.
